Starting a Car Wash Essential Equipment You Need


Starting a car wash business can be a lucrative endeavor, especially considering the growing demand for vehicle cleaning services. However, one of the crucial aspects of launching your operation is ensuring you have the right equipment. Whether you’re planning to establish a self-service car wash, a full-service car wash, or an automatic car wash, the equipment you invest in will play a significant role in your business's success. Here’s a guide to the essential equipment you need for your car wash startup.


1. Pressure Washers


One of the core pieces of equipment for any car wash is the pressure washer. These machines use high-pressure water to remove dirt, grime, and other contaminants from vehicles effectively. When selecting a pressure washer, consider the following


- Power Look for electric or gas-powered models with adjustable pressure settings for different cleaning tasks. - Portability Depending on your layout, you might prefer wheeled models for easy maneuverability. - Accessories Nozzles, wand extensions, and surface cleaners will enhance your cleaning capabilities.


2. Vacuum Cleaners


Clean interiors are just as important as spotless exteriors, making vacuum cleaners essential for any car wash service. Invest in commercial-grade vacuums that can handle high volumes of dirt and debris. Features to look for include


- Suction Power The stronger the suction, the better it will be at picking up dirt and debris. - Hoses and Attachments Look for vacuums that come with multiple attachments designed to clean hard-to-reach areas of a vehicle. - Durability Choose models designed for heavy use to minimize maintenance costs.


3. Wash Brushes and Mitts


To provide an effective hand wash service, a range of wash brushes and mitts is necessary. Quality wash brushes allow staff to clean cars without scratching their surfaces. Consider these aspects


- Soft Bristle Brushes Ensure that the brushes have soft bristles to avoid damaging the vehicle's paint. - Microfiber Mitts These are great for washing and polishing as they trap dirt particles without leaving scratches.


4. Drying Equipment


After washing, it's essential to dry vehicles to prevent water spots and streaks. Invest in both air drying systems and traditional drying towels

- Blowers High-velocity blowers can effectively remove water from hard-to-reach areas without leaving any marks. - Microfiber Towels Soft, absorbent towels are critical for drying off the exterior and interior surfaces without scratching.


5. Water Filtration Systems


Quality water is fundamental to maintaining high cleaning standards. Implementing a water filtration system is vital, especially if you want to avoid mineral deposits that can leave stains on vehicles. Look for


- Recycling Systems These systems are eco-friendly and allow you to use and reuse water, helping to cut down operational costs. - Filtration Technology Invest in systems that can effectively remove contaminants from water to ensure the highest cleaning quality.


6. Chemical Dispensers


Using the right cleaning chemicals is critical to achieving a spotless finish. Chemical dispensers will help ensure that the right amount of cleaning solution is mixed with water. Features to consider include


- Adjustable Ratios Make sure the dispensers allow for different dilutions depending on the cleaning task. - Compatibility Ensure the dispensers are compatible with the types of chemicals you plan to use, whether they're biodegradable or specialty cleaners.


7. Point of Sale Systems


Finally, a good car wash business needs an efficient Point of Sale (POS) system. This system is not just for transactions; it can help manage customer data, track sales, and streamline operations. Look for


- User-Friendly Interface An easy-to-use interface will speed up transactions and minimize mistakes. - Integrated Payments Ensure the system supports various payment methods, including credit cards and mobile payments.


Conclusion


Starting a car wash can be a fulfilling business venture, and investing in the right equipment is vital. By carefully selecting quality pressure washers, vacuum cleaners, wash brushes, drying equipment, water filtration systems, chemical dispensers, and POS systems, you'll be well on your way to creating a successful car wash. Always remember to stay up to date with industry trends to continuously improve your services and equipment for the best customer experience.
